Though Sholing station does not boast a ticket office, it ensures a seamless ticket purchasing experience with its user-friendly ticket machines. These machines are designed accessibility-friendly, accommodating the needs of passengers holding a Disabled Persons Railcard. For those who buy tickets online, there's convenient collection via these machines. Despite being unstaffed, the station offers vital information through help points and concise departure screens.
While some might miss certain comforts like waiting rooms or refreshments—which Sholing station lacks—it compensates with basics like seating areas and CCTV for added security. Unfortunately, amenities such as toilets, baby changing facilities, and shops are absent, making it a more practical choice for renters with simple needs or short waits.
The station features partial step-free access, notably to Platform 2 with a long ramp for those headed towards Fareham. However, travelers should note the absence of step-free access to Platform 1, which requires using a stepped footbridge toward Southampton. Assistance for boarding and alighting can be arranged, especially considering the effort South Western Railway makes to accommodate all passengers.

While Furness Vale Train Station might not boast expansive amenities, it does offer essential services for a smooth travel experience. There is no ticket office, but travelers can rely on accessible ticket machines, capable of handling online ticket collections as well. Despite the absence of staff, help points are available for those in need.
For access, the station does offer partial step-free entry and a direct path onto platforms from Station Road. However, bear in mind there are no accessible taxis, toilets, or car park facilities at the station. Nonetheless, the waiting shelter provides ample seating and inclusivity for scooter users.
Beyond the rails, Furness Vale is connected via several useful transport links. For example, rail replacement services are conveniently organized near local landmarks like the Soldier Dick pub and the village's post office. Although the station lacks a taxi rank, services can be pre-arranged through Cab4You.
